Charge to full, then remove from the dock.\u003c\/li\u003e\n  \u003c\/ul\u003e\n\n  \u003chr class=\"bpw-desc-divider\"\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eSuction dropping before the battery indicator shows low\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The Excellenza 2000 motor draws more current when airflow is restricted — a partially blocked filter forces the motor to work harder, pulling the pack voltage down faster than the indicator expects. The indicator tracks cell voltage at rest, not under load, so it can still show two bars while suction has already deteriorated noticeably. This is voltage sag under increased draw, not a fault in the battery itself. Clean the filter first; if sag continues with a clean filter, the original cell has likely lost capacity and replacement will restore full suction duration.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eMotor cuts out mid-clean then recovers after a short pause\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eThis is a BMS overcurrent trip, not a motor fault. When suction is sustained against a blockage or a heavily loaded carpet, current draw spikes above the BMS threshold and the pack shuts the output. The brief pause resets the BMS and power returns. Check the filter and clear any blockage in the brush head or hose before attributing the cutout to the battery. If the filter is clean and blockages are cleared, check that the pack voltage reads at least 16.4V at full charge — a pack that tops out below that figure has a cell balance issue.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"BatteryWeb","offers":[{"title":"Warranty 1 Year","offer_id":43427979559002,"sku":"BWCS-SMR510VX-1","price":63.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 2 Year","offer_id":43427979591770,"sku":"BWCS-SMR510VX-2","price":74.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 3 Year","offer_id":43427979624538,"sku":"BWCS-SMR510VX-3","price":83.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0674\/4775\/0746\/files\/BW-CS-SMR510VX-1.webp?v=1779933696","url":"https:\/\/batteryweb.com\/products\/ursus-trotter-excellenza-2000-replacement-battery-148v-3400mah-li-ion","provider":"BatteryWeb","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
